An American Family is an American television documentary series that followed the life of a California family in the early 1970s. Widely referred to as the first example of an American reality TV show, the series drew millions of weekly viewers, who were drawn to a story that seemed to shatter the rosy façade of upper-middle-class suburbia. Reality TV was born on Jan. 11, 1973, when...Silver Surfer Love Is Understanding. Location: Riverview, Michigan, USA. Might you be thinking of Professor Julius Sumner Miller? If so, you're remembering a show called "Demonstrations In Physics" (1969-1971). There's very little info available on Prof. Miller or his show.
